The success of digital advertising increasingly depends on personalization systems that can quickly adapt to individual user behavior. One of the main challenges for advertising platforms is striking the right balance between personalization and user experience. When ads become repetitive or irrelevant, users may develop banner blindness, experience ad fatigue, and reduce their engagement with the platform.
 
This research project focuses on designing the data infrastructures that make such adaptive personalization possible. The primary goal is to build the technical foundations that enable researchers to study user behavior in detail. This involves tracking how often users see ads, how they interact with them and how their engagement evolves over time. The key challenge lies in developing data pipelines that capture these behaviors accurately and process them in real time, while ensuring consistency, scalability and usability for analysis.

Research Objectives

  • Data Collection Frameworks: Design and implement methods for collecting detailed user and ad interaction data.
  • Backend Systems: Develop reliable and scalable infrastructures for real-time data processing.
  • Frontend Tracking: Explore seamless techniques for capturing user interactions across different interfaces.
